Repair Costs - The cost to repair corrugated roof damage typically ranges from $300 to $1,200, depending on the extent of the damage and roof size. Minor repairs, such as patching small holes, may be closer to the lower end of this range. Larger repairs involving multiple sections can approach the higher end.
Material Replacement - Replacing sections of corrugated roofing generally costs between $1,000 and $3,500 for a standard residential roof. Material prices vary based on the type of corrugated panels used, with more durable options costing more.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project needs.
Full Roof Replacement - Complete replacement of a corrugated roof can range from $4,000 to $10,000 or more, influenced by roof size and material choices. Larger or more complex roofs tend to be at the higher end of this cost spectrum. Costs may also vary based on accessibility and installation difficulty.
Additional Expenses - Factors such as permit fees, disposal of old materials, and specific site conditions can add $200 to $800 to the total cost. These expenses vary based on local regulations and project scope, so consulting with local service providers is recommended for accurate budgeting.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common issues with corrugated roofs? Common problems include leaks, rust, cracks, and damaged panels caused by weather exposure or aging.
How can I tell if my corrugated roof needs repairs? Signs include visible leaks, rust spots, sagging panels, or increased energy costs due to insulation issues.
What types of repairs do professionals typically perform on corrugated roofs? Repairs often involve patching leaks, replacing damaged panels, treating rust, and sealing seams to prevent further damage.
How long does corrugated roof repair usually take? The duration depends on the extent of damage but generally ranges from a few hours to a couple of days.
